中国咖啡文化宣传网站数据库设计方案
本方案设计一个基于SSM框架和Vue.js的中国咖啡文化宣传网站数据库。数据库将存储网站所需的所有数据,包括用户信息、咖啡文化相关信息、网站内容等。
数据库设计原则
- 数据完整性: 确保数据的准确性、一致性和完整性。
- 数据冗余最小化: 减少数据冗余,提高存储效率。
- 数据安全性: 采取措施保护数据安全,防止数据泄露和非法访问。
- 查询效率: 优化数据库结构和索引,提高数据查询效率。
数据库表结构设计
数据库将包含以下核心数据表:
- 用户表(users): 存储用户信息,例如用户名、密码、邮箱、联系方式等。
- 咖啡文化信息表(coffee_culture): 存储咖啡文化相关信息,例如咖啡历史、咖啡种类、冲泡方法等。
- 文章表(articles): 存储网站发布的文章内容,例如标题、作者、发布时间、内容等。
- 图片表(images): 存储网站使用的图片信息,例如图片名称、路径、上传时间等。
数据关系
- 用户表与文章表之间存在一对多关系,一个用户可以发布多篇文章。
- 文章表与图片表之间存在一对多关系,一篇文章可以包含多张图片。
数据库索引
为提高查询效率,将在以下字段上创建索引:
- 用户表:用户名
- 文章表:标题、发布时间
- 图片表:图片名称
数据库安全性
- 对用户密码进行加密存储。
- 设置用户权限,限制用户对数据的访问权限。
- 定期备份数据库,防止数据丢失。
本方案为中国咖啡文化宣传网站数据库设计提供了一个基础框架,可以根据实际需求进行调整和扩展。